Verdict postponed in ‘conversion therapy’ case against ex-gay Christian
[Gatewaynews - South Africa] - 7/11/2025
Originally published in Christian Today A final verdict has been postponed in the case of Matthew Grech, a Maltese citizen who fell afoul of his country’s so-called ‘conversion therapy’ laws for sharing his testimony of being an ex-gay Christian. The final verdict had been due on Thursday but (…)
